Job Summary

Due to rapid, continued growth, an exciting opportunity has arisen for an experienced Advanced Nurse Practitioner to join our practice in Donnington, Telford. This role involves working alongside a multidisciplinary team, including GPs, Nurse Practitioners and Clinical Pharmacists, to provide care and treatment to patients with long‑term conditions or undiagnosed undifferentiated diagnoses.

Job Responsibilities

  • Work as an autonomous practitioner, diagnosing, managing, prescribing, and discharging patients across all age groups, including young children, via face‑to‑face, telephone or video consultation.
  • Provide clinical nursing practice at an advanced level, delivering holistic care to people accessing primary health care services.
  • Assess diagnoses and treat patients with acute, non‑acute and chronic medical conditions.
  • Assess and treat patients in surgery or their own home who require acute medical attention and refer to appropriate agency.
  • Admit patients directly to secondary care hospitals when acute medical need arises.
  • Refer patients to other medical specialities or members of the multidisciplinary team, to secondary care or statutory and voluntary organisations, including referral for X‑ray.
  • Interpret a range of diagnostic tests and routine clinical procedures.
  • Make critical judgments, including first contact with acutely presenting patients, with or without existing protocols.
  • Make decisions where precedents do not exist and refer directly to hospital consultants without prior reference to other medical colleagues.
  • Advise and support others where standard protocols do not apply.
  • Operate within professional guidelines, codes of conduct and all relevant practice policies, including infection control, chaperoning and risk management.
  • Serve as an extended and supplementary prescriber.

Person Specification

Essential Qualifications

  • Active registration with the Nursing and Midwifery Council (NMC).
  • Practice within the four pillars.
  • Educated to Masters level.
  • Independent prescriber.
  • Meet NMC revalidation requirements.
  • Disclosure and Barring Service check completed.
  • UK professional registration current.

Desirable Qualifications

  • QOF Lead experience.
